Case Manager (Bachelors in Social Work) - Part-time - Behavioral Health – Bay Minette, AL.

 

Horizon Health Corporation is seeking a Case Manager (Part-time) for our behavioral health program at Mobile Infirmary and North Baldwin Infirmary in Bay Minette, AL. The Case Manager I is responsible for providing high quality patient care, displaying good skills in assessment, guidance and discharge planning.  The Case Manager assists patients and their families in understanding and adjusting to diagnoses and potential treatments. Case Manager can also help identify resources during treatment and after discharge.   The Case Manager effectively participates as a member of the multidisciplinary team and the unit community relations team.  Case Manager may be under the direct clinical supervision of a Social Worker II.

 

Responsibilities: 

  • Implements a treatment plan of care for patients based on a thorough assessment of the patient’s symptom presentation, professional/referral input and all other available data under the guidance of a LCSW.
  • Appropriately participates in referral development processes and activities as directed/requested
  • Engages in timely, efficient discharge planning. Works in close conjunction with patient family, nursing staff and attending physician.  Displays thorough knowledge of referral/placement process and available community resources and makes effective contact with disposition sources
  • Participates as an active member of the interdisciplinary and treatment teams. Attend Unit and Hospital meetings as directed
  • As directed, conducts individual, group and education psychotherapy sessions in accordance with state/regulatory standards, displays sufficient theoretical knowledge of psychopathology and effective treatment techniques (under the guidance of a LCSW). Provides group and individual therapies on weekends as directed by supervisor
  • Conducts therapies in accordance with patient diagnosis and needs
  • Provides appropriate resources and support for patients before, during, and after treatment
  • Submits timely and accurate CQI+ outcome data on a weekly basis
  • Performs other duties as assigned/required by this position

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ree required
  • Experience in case management/discharge planning required 
  • 0-1 years preferred
  • Provisional State license in Social Work (LCSW-A) required
  • Valid Driver’s License and/or ability to commute to work required
  • Experience in hospital case management preferred
  • Enhances professional growth and development through participation in educational programs, in-service meetings and workshops. Keeps up to date on professional literature
  • Maintains effectiveness and certification in required patient management protocols
  • Completes and maintains all required state/regulatory, Hospital and Horizon competencies and training/education expectations on a timely basis
  • Knowledgeable of hospital and departmental policies and procedures, objectives, quality improvement program, safety, environmental and infection control standards
  • Develops basic knowledge of Hospital and Horizon senior staff and organizational structure
  • Fosters sense of teamwork and collaboration within the department and Hospital
  • Ability to manage stress appropriately and channels concerns appropriately
  • Ability to manage anger, fear, hostility and violence of others appropriately
